Charles Wesley Herndon

November 15, 1933 - March 13, 2026

Reverend Charles Wesley Herndon of Danville, Virginia passed from this life on March 13, 2026 and has gone home to be with his Lord and Savior.

Charles was born November 15, 1933 to the late Robert Clifton Herndon, Sr. and Eva Ruth Herndon of Dry Fork, Virginia.

He was married to the late Omie Kendrick Herndon on April 10, 1955 who preceded him in death on July 28, 2024.

Charles proudly served his country in the United States Army as a military officer and was honorably discharged in 1958.

Later in life, Charles answered the call of God to preach the Gospel. He served twenty years as Pastor at Rock Mission Church. He was dedicated to the call of God on his life. His faith was the most important thing in his life. No one knows the many acts of kindness, compassion and love he shared with others except those receiving them and the Lord. He always put others first whether they were best friends or strangers. He loved everyone he was called to pastor and work with. He loved helping hurting people. He was a faithful servant until the end. He was a faithful member of Swansonville Pentecostal Holiness Church.

He retired from Goodyear Tire & Rubber Company with 25 years of service and also had 45 years in the realty business.

Charles enjoyed God’s beautiful creation by spending vacation time with family and friends. He visited almost all 50 states, Canada, Mexico, Hawaii and the Bahamas. As a veteran, he especially enjoyed visiting Pearl Harbor.

Charles, who was one of 14 children, is the last member of his generation to enter into eternity.
